6. ALTER TABLE:修改表格的结构。例如,ALTER TABLE table_name ADD column data_type; 7. DROP TABLE:删除表格。例如,DROP TABLE table_name; 8. DESCRIBE:查看表格的结构。例如,DESCRIBE table_name; 9. SHOW TABLES:显示当前数据库中所有的表格。例如,SHOW TABLES; 这些是Phoenix中的一些常用命令,可以用于管理...
1、在show databases以及show tables是不支持的 2、-》!tables查看有什么表,hbase里面也会有phoenix的系统表 3、在phoenix中创建表create table user( id varchar primary key, name varchar, password varchar ); 1)、在hbase中是区分大小写的,在phoenix中不区分大小写,但是默认都是大写,加上双引号就是小写 2...
CREATEEXTERNALTABLETEST(IDstring,TEXTstring)STOREDBY'org.apache.hadoop.hive.hbase.HBaseStorageHandler'WITHSERDEPROPERTIES("hbase.columns.mapping"=":key,0:TEXT")TBLPROPERTIES("hbase.table.name"="TEST"); 创建后,执行查询语句但未查询到数据 hive>show create table test;OKCREATEEXTERNALTABLE `test`(`...
1、在show databases以及show tables是不支持的 2、-》!tables查看有什么表,hbase里面也会有phoenix的系统表 3、在phoenix中创建表 create table user( id varchar primary key, name varchar, password varchar ); 1)、在hbase中是区分大小写的,在phoenix中不区分大小写,但是默认都是大写,加上双引号就是小写 ...
确认 Phoenix 中表名是否正确,可以使用 Phoenix 命令行工具 sqlline.py 连接 Phoenix 并执行 SHOW ...
hive> show create table hive_hbase_test; OK CREATE EXTERNAL TABLE `hive_hbase_test`( `key` bigint COMMENT'', `id` bigint COMMENT'', `name` string COMMENT'', `sex` string COMMENT'') ROW FORMAT SERDE 'org.apache.hadoop.hive.hbase.HBaseSerDe' ...
select (case name when 'zhangsan' then 'sansan' when 'lisi' then 'sisi' else name end)as showname from "person"; 1. 2. 3. 4. 5. 6. 7. 8. 14.关联hbase中已经存在的表 create view "test"(id varchar not null primary key, "cf1"."name" varchar, "cf1"."age" varchar, "cf...
-》show databases 或 show tables 不支持的,并不与mysql中操作完全一样 -》!help 查看内置命令 -》!tables 查看hbase中与phoenix建立好映射的表 -》通过phoenix客户端创建表 create table user_ph( id varchar primary key, name varchar, password varchar ...
val df1: DataFrame= spark.sqlContext.phoenixTableAsDataFrame("fruits",Array("id", "info.name"), conf =configuration ) df1.show() } } 使用Zookeeper URL创建RDD importorg.apache.spark.rdd.RDDimportorg.apache.spark.{SparkConf, SparkContext}//否则编辑器识别不出语法,也不会自动import。
语句大多数类似mysql语句,但是没有show database table list都不行 用help帮助信息 !tables 当前phoenix的系统表,hbase中也会有这些表,表示关联成功一半 创建表 CREATE TABLE user ( id varchar PRIMARY KEY, name varchar , passwd varchar ); 在HBase Shell中可以看到 ...